Output 7881c6931406330441c6fa3446f428a775ac5e6b79b63892394df0398c659ba4:0

value
2402592
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fc581e6a4d5cb1ca282210a644c56e30429ed79 OP_EQUALVERIFY OP_CHECKSIG
address
1JUzfhNkk41XhdDy2Bwpqop5nL3Fbfjcuw
transaction
7881c6931406330441c6fa3446f428a775ac5e6b79b63892394df0398c659ba4
spent
true